Transaction 6560f275ec37626cc0b4ce15a609bcf1473648518a6be1175cebaf2e21ab9dbc
1 Input
1 Output
-
6560f275ec37626cc0b4ce15a609bcf1473648518a6be1175cebaf2e21ab9dbc:0
- value
- 14395289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23ff55ddaf349baa83397d4903734dac368f0e1e OP_EQUAL
- address
- 34yMTGoxXZgC4ZGamAb9sfehqWtHsMk8yz